DESCRIPTION
**NO FEE & 2.5 MONTHS FREE**

Welcome to Inwood Living, a premier residential destination where modern luxury meets vibrant community living. Situated alongside the city's most scenic Harlem River, this doorman building offers sweeping views of lush greenery and serene waters, all with effortless access to Midtown Manhattan and surrounding boroughs. Each unit boasts in-unit washer/dryers, microwaves, dishwashers, and private outdoor spaces for ultimate comfort. Enjoy exceptional amenities, including a state-of-the-art gym, three outdoor patios with grills, a 15th-floor lounge, and a pet-friendly dog run with a spa.

Step outside to discover the neighborhood's charm, with local favorites like Buunni Coffee, Kuro Kirin, Tryon Public House, Tubby Hook Tavern, and Inwood Farm just steps away. Grocery stores and the new local library are conveniently nearby, making life here both effortless and enriching.
